About the Role
We are looking for an AI Security Specialist to secure and support Microsoft Copilot deployments in an international logistics environment. The role combines security engineering, threat modeling, monitoring, and advanced troubleshooting, with a strong focus on Microsoft 365 and Azure security.

Responsibilities
Perform regular security reviews of Copilot deployments and identify threats such as prompt injection, model tampering, and data poisoning.
Implement Identity and Access Management, Conditional Access policies, and Zero Trust principles for Copilot workloads.
Develop threat models and execute controlled security tests and red‑team activities.
Build monitoring capabilities, detect anomalies, and respond to Copilot‑related security incidents.
Handle complex security, performance, and usage issues related to Copilot (3rd level support).
Enable Copilot support staff through internal documentation, guardrails, and targeted trainings; define escalation patterns and support standards together with the support organization.
Define security controls and operational guardrails for Copilot usage.
Assess custom Copilot plugins and third‑party integrations.
Analyze Copilot data flows and validate encryption and protection mechanisms.
